Traits such as skin color, human height and eye colour are known as polygenic traits. These traits have wide variation throughout the human population and are controlled by two or more genes. For example the human height is controlled by at least three genes with six alleles. The quantities of the genes are usually large but often have a little effect.

A somatic cell mutation in an organism is passed on to the daughter cells in an organism. But this type of mutation doesn't affect the future generations because only genes carried by sperm or ova can become part of offspring's gene material.
